Start with your house, not the lights

The first blunder many individuals make is going shopping by shade impacts before they comprehend the structure the system needs to reside on. Rooflines differ greater than photos recommend. Fascia boards can be uneven. Soffits might be vented aluminum, fiber concrete, vinyl, timber, or compound. Gutters can conceal mounting space or develop awkward decline factors. A light run that seems straightforward from the driveway may include corners, downspouts, expansion joints, or locations that get straight mid-day sunlight for six months of the year.

Walk the full border prior to you select a placing method. Search for the useful concerns. Where perseverance go into the system? Exists an external electrical outlet on a dedicated circuit, or will a new feed requirement to be added? Will the controller be sheltered yet still easily accessible? Can the main cord course remain hidden without requiring sharp bends? Are there areas where snow moves off the roof covering? Is the house siding old enough to be brittle?

Those concerns are not attractive, but they form the longevity of the whole task. Permanent Vacation Lights are supposed to lower trouble. If the installation ignores the building itself, the system becomes yet an additional point to solution every season.

Buy for electric security, not just brightness

A great deal of LED failures are really voltage and connection failings. The diode gets condemned due to the fact that it is what went dark, however the origin often sits upstream. Good systems do not simply advertise lumen output or application attributes. They offer clear electrical specifications, weather-rated adapters, realistic run sizes, and power shot advice when the run gets long.

Brightness matters, yet on a home exterior, consistency issues extra. If one section is crisp and another looks weak or colored as a result of voltage decrease, the eye notifications right away. That is especially real with warm white setups. Several home owners want a subtle everyday appearance as opposed to a vibrant vacation display screen. If you desire Traditional Warm Soft Lights for year-round visual charm, voltage stability comes to be even more essential. Soft white reveals inconsistency quickly. Irregular shade temperature level throughout the roofline makes a premium setup look cheap.

Pay interest to the vehicle driver or power supply ranking, the cable gauge, the optimum supported pixel count or component count per run, and whether the controller can manage your desired design without overwhelming networks. If the maker offers a variety rather than a solitary set number, respect the traditional end if your environment is harsh or your cable route consists of multiple edges and altitude changes.

The placing surface area decides the hardware

Adhesive-backed clips look tempting because they guarantee rate and a clean coating. In the area, they can be fine in slim usage cases and frustrating in many others. Surface temperature, dust, oxidation, and dampness all influence bond stamina. On older soffits, especially aired vent aluminum or textured plastic, mechanical attachment typically gains glue alone.

That does not imply every installation must be filled with visible screws. It means the accessory approach should match the substratum. Timber fascia might accept a little corrosion-resistant bolt extremely well. Light weight aluminum trim may require purpose-built tracks or clips that stay clear of distortion. Plastic expands and contracts, so a too-rigid attachment approach can produce anxiety points over time.

The cleanest long-lasting installments usually hide the fixtures slightly under the sightline rather than placing them directly on the face of the trim. This protects the lights from some weather condition direct exposure and maintains the system very discreet when it is off. It likewise alters how the beam of light spreads across the facade. A subtle tuck under the soffit can develop a smoother laundry and decrease the dotted appearance that some property owners dislike.

Placement is as important as the product

A good installer considers sightlines from the road, from the front walk, and from inside your house. A run that is flawlessly directly from 10 feet away may look irregular from the visual if component spacing does not represent roof covering pitch and building breaks. Corners are where numerous installs lose their gloss. If the spacing modifications abruptly or the cable television bows outside, the eye goes right to it.

The objective is not simply to obtain lights onto your home. The goal is to make them look deliberate in daylight and seamless during the night. That usually indicates test-fitting an area before committing fully run. Buffoon up a few feet, go back, and check the visual rhythm. You may discover that a small change inward develops far better camouflage, or that a reduced install point throws a cleaner light pattern.

One detail that commonly obtains overlooked is representation. White soffits, glossy trim, and close-by home windows can bounce more light than expected. An intense RGB setup may look vibrant on the application sneak peek yet become harsh on the facade. House owners that desire a long-term system for both vacations and everyday use commonly wind up using restrained white scenes the majority of the year. Planning for that from the beginning brings about better positioning choices.

Water monitoring divides enduring installs from brief ones

Exterior lighting does not stop working since it obtained moistened. It fails because water found a means into a powerlessness and remained there. Connectors hanging vertically without drip control, mates relaxing in debris-prone channels, controller boxes installed where overflow accumulates, these are the issues that return later.

Every infiltration and every link needs a water strategy. If a cable enters an enclosure, it should do so in a way that encourages water to fall away, not travel internal. If connectors are climate rated, treat that score with regard instead of presuming it makes them undestroyable. O-rings have to seat effectively. Strings need to be totally tightened up. Surface areas need to be tidy prior to securing. A percentage of entraped grit can endanger an otherwise strong connection.

Drip loops are not interesting, however they function. So does staying clear of reduced spots where cord can being in pooled water. So does offering the unit a little breathing room from the wettest part of the wall surface. In humid climates, condensation matters nearly as long as rain.

I as soon as took a look at an unsuccessful section where the proprietor was convinced the lights were defective. The actual concern was a controller box installed directly under a roof covering valley where runoff hammered it during storms. Package itself was ranked for exterior usage, however the installation place welcomed difficulty. Relocating it a few feet to an extra sheltered place resolved the problem.

Leave slack where service will at some point happen

Tight wire runs appearance neat on mount day. They likewise put stress on adapters, edges, and clips as the house relocates through seasonal growth and tightening. A little managed slack, especially near discontinuations, edges, power injection points, and controller connections, provides the system a far better chance of making it through both weather condition and future service.

This does not imply loosened loops sagging into view. It means thoughtful solution allowance. A service technician ought to be able to change a failed module or remake a link without requiring to restore an entire section. If the cord is reduced to exact tension anywhere, one small repair work can end up being a huge one.

The same concept puts on the controller area. Mount it where an individual can access it without balancings. Someday, firmware might need updating, a fuse may require checking, or a connection might need reseating. Hidden is good. Inaccessible is not.

Power planning is entitled to more focus than it gets

Undersized power is among the most common factors permanent systems behave unexpectedly. You might see lowering towards the back of a run, color change on bright scenes, arbitrary flicker, or resets when the system tries to display high-demand patterns. This becomes worse in long terms and in colder problems when electric elements can act in different ways under load.

A sound strategy make up complete fixture matter, wire size, voltage decline, startup behavior, and scene usage. A homeowner may claim, honestly, that they normally desire cozy white at moderate brightness. The installer still requires to build for occasional full-output usage if the system offers it. Or else the installation just works nicely within a narrow operating window.

Here are the power considerations that usually safeguard long-lasting performance:

  • Size the power supply with headroom instead of to the precise calculated load.
  • Keep cable television runs within the supplier's suggested limits and make use of power shot when required.
  • Match wire scale to range and present need, not just to what is easy to source.
  • Put controllers and power materials on a steady, secured circuit with surge defense where appropriate.
  • Label feeds and terminations so future service does not become guesswork.

That small amount of technique saves a lot of troubleshooting later.

Heat and sunlight silently shorten system life

People typically bother with freezing temperature levels, yet maintained heat and UV direct exposure can be equally as penalizing. South- and west-facing sections usually age differently from shaded elevations. Plastics end up being breakable. Adhesives deteriorate. Wire jackets dry faster. Units placed in direct sunlight can run hotter than expected, especially if they are dark colored and securely sealed without consideration for thermal buildup.

If your home has one altitude that takes harsh afternoon sunlight, use that info. It might validate upgraded products, a different placing approach, or a controller place out of direct exposure. The same house can have very different conditions from front to back.

This is another reason to prevent the most affordable accessory components. The LEDs might be acceptable, however clips, cable jackets, gaskets, and real estates often expose where costs were cut. An irreversible exterior system is not the place to conserve a few bucks on the parts that handle the weather.

Don't neglect growth, activity, and regular home maintenance

Houses move. Seamless gutters get cleansed. Painters turn up. Roofers drag hoses and debris. Siding expands in summer and contracts in winter months. A practical installment prevents evident problem areas. Maintain cables free from places where gutter tools will grab them. Do not obstruct accessibility to bolts that future contractors might need. Prevent pinching cable under trim items that are most likely to be removed later. If a roof covering substitute may happen within a couple of years, talk via that currently instead of after the lights are up.

One of the most effective routines is recording the installation with pictures prior to every little thing blends right into the exterior. Capture controller places, concealed cable television courses, splice factors, and power feed courses. Months later on, those pictures can conserve an hour of exploratory disassembly.

Plan for service prior to you need service

No outside lights system is totally maintenance cost-free. That phrase obtains made use of also freely. Reduced maintenance is practical. No upkeep is not. Even a strong installation take advantage of periodic evaluation. The good news is that the checklist is short if the initial job was done well.

A practical upkeep regular usually consists of the following:

  • Inspect noticeable clips, tracks, and bolts once or twice a year
  • Check units and connectors after extreme storms
  • Remove particles build-up around controller boxes and cable television pathways
  • Test agent scenes at complete brightness sometimes, not simply reduced white settings
  • Update controller software application only when the supplier plainly recommends it

Those 5 steps catch most concerns before they come to be annoying.

The set up day details that matter more than people think

Weather on install day influences outcomes. Adhesives and sealers behave differently in cool or wet conditions. Dirt from neighboring cutting can contaminate bonding surface areas. Rushing to beat sunset often tends to produce poor edge job and improperly dressed cord. If conditions are incorrect, the professional relocation is typically to hold off a portion of the work as opposed to pressure it.

Surface prep also is worthy of more regard. Tidy methods in fact tidy, not simply visually acceptable from a ladder. Chalky oxidation, pollen film, and great grit all decrease attachment and concession securing. On some exteriors, a correct wipe-down changes everything.

Then there is fastening self-control. Overdriving a small screw can fracture plastic placing components or misshape slim trim. Underdriving fallen leaves movement that aggravates with wind. The installer's touch issues right here more than the instruction sheet.

I have actually likewise learned to be skeptical of "concealed enough" cord monitoring. If you can see a wire from one angle today, you will maintain seeing it for life. Tiny adjustments during setup are affordable. Dealing with them is not.

When DIY can work, and when it possibly ought to not

Some home owners are fully capable of mounting their own system, especially on a one-story home with basic rooflines, obtainable power, and a strong understanding of low-voltage or line-powered accessory systems. Patience and planning can create a really decent result.

The danger increases quickly when the home has several degrees, long complicated runs, personalized control zones, or any type of uncertainty around power supply sizing and weatherproofing. High ladders transform the formula. So do uncommon surface areas and hidden drain concerns. If you are unsure whether you are making the system appropriately, that uncertainty itself serves information.

Professional setup is not practically getting it done faster. It often indicates less noticeable compromises, better cable routing, and a more trustworthy electrical design. The value ends up being apparent a year or two later on, when the system is still functioning cleanly through heat waves, winter season climate, and vacation use.
